The course presents a systematic approach to the basics of electrical control. It first adopts a general approach to the main control elements, the method of primary control. Then it explains what is meant by open loop and closed loop systems... PLC construction, operation, different types, and its use in different electrical utilities are presented with many applications. The power Circuit drawings and its associated control circuit drawings will be deeply involved in this course with some applications in industry.

By the end of this course delegates will be able to:

  • Understand the basic electrical control and its applications.
  • Understand PLCs and its application in electrical utilities and different aspects of industry.
  • Know how to reinstall simple control circuits.
  • Know most of the electrical and mechanical drawings in most of their work sheets and maps
